A hidden water leak can go undetected for weeks, silently causing structural damage, mold growth, and skyrocketing water bills. Umbrella Plumbing uses advanced leak detection equipment to pinpoint the exact location of leaks behind walls, under slabs, and throughout your plumbing system in Chandler, AZ.

This method uses specialized equipment to detect the sound of water escaping from pipes. By listening for the characteristic hissing or dripping sounds, professionals can pinpoint the precise location of the leak.
-
A flexible, waterproof camera is inserted into pipes to visually inspect their interior. This technique allows professionals to identify cracks, corrosion, or other damages that may cause leaks.
-
By pressurizing the plumbing system and monitoring for pressure drops, professionals can determine if there are any leaks present. This technique is particularly useful for locating leaks in underground or hard-to-reach pipes.
-
In certain cases, where gas leaks are suspected, specialized gas detection equipment is employed to identify and locate the source of the leak.
